To understand drywall fillers, you must first understand drywalls.

A drywall is a special building material made from gypsum plaster compound that is pressed between thick sheets of paper. The three layers–paper, gypsum plaster, and then paper–is kiln dried to harden. The drywall filler is the gypsum plaster part of the drywall. It is the fundamental and most important aspect of this building material.

You can’t have a drywall without a drywall filler. The two sheets of paper are nothing without drywall filler and won’t be able to hold up no matter how much kiln drying is done.

But here is the thing. The term drywall filler is also used to refer to a special compound that professional drywallers use to patch up holes on the drywall left by nails and screws. Also called drywall filler coating, the compound is used to patch up cracks and holes that develop on the surface of the drywall over time.

Thanks to wear and tear, there’s no stopping drywalls from developing blemishes on its surface. There are dozens of reasons why a drywall would crack–moisture damage, old age, too much stress, it doesn’t matter. Fact is drywall cracks are inevitable.
